草庐IT

Python:去除空格和字母数字以外的所有内容

我有一个带有括号和逗号等的大字符串。我想去掉所有这些字符但保持间距。我怎样才能做到这一点。目前我正在使用strippedList=re.sub(r'\W+','',origList) 最佳答案 re.sub(r'([^\s\w]|_)+','',origList) 关于Python:去除空格和字母数字以外的所有内容,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/2779453/

Python:去除空格和字母数字以外的所有内容

我有一个带有括号和逗号等的大字符串。我想去掉所有这些字符但保持间距。我怎样才能做到这一点。目前我正在使用strippedList=re.sub(r'\W+','',origList) 最佳答案 re.sub(r'([^\s\w]|_)+','',origList) 关于Python:去除空格和字母数字以外的所有内容,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/2779453/

【问题描述】读入一个正整数n(1<=n<=6),再读入n 阶矩阵a,计算该矩阵除副对角线、最后一列和最后一行以外的所有元素之和(副对角线为从矩阵的右上角至左下角的连线)。

输入形式】从键盘输入一个正整数n和n阶矩阵。【输入输出样例1】(下划线部分表示输入)Inputn:4Inputarray:2341561171811111sum=35【样例说明】输入提示符后要加一个空格。例如Inputn:,其中:后要加一个且只能一个空格。英文字母区分大小写。必须严格按样例输入输出。仅供参考,答案有问题可以提出或讨论。以下为答案代码:#includeintmain(){intn;printf("Inputn:\n");scanf("%d",&n);intarr[10][10];inti,j;printf("Inputarray:\n");for(i=0;ifor(j=0;jsc

java - JPA:如何根据 ID 以外的字段值获取实体?

在JPA(Hibernate)中,当我们自动生成ID字段时,假设用户不知道这个key。因此,在获取实体时,用户会根据ID以外的某些字段进行查询。在这种情况下我们如何获取实体(因为em.find()无法使用)。我知道我们可以稍后使用查询并过滤结果。但是,有没有更直接的方法(因为据我了解,这是一个非常普遍的问题)。 最佳答案 这不是你所说的“问题”。Hibernate具有内置的find(),但您必须构建自己的查询才能获取特定对象。我推荐使用Hibernate的Criteria:Criteriacriteria=session.creat

java - JPA:如何根据 ID 以外的字段值获取实体?

在JPA(Hibernate)中,当我们自动生成ID字段时,假设用户不知道这个key。因此,在获取实体时,用户会根据ID以外的某些字段进行查询。在这种情况下我们如何获取实体(因为em.find()无法使用)。我知道我们可以稍后使用查询并过滤结果。但是,有没有更直接的方法(因为据我了解,这是一个非常普遍的问题)。 最佳答案 这不是你所说的“问题”。Hibernate具有内置的find(),但您必须构建自己的查询才能获取特定对象。我推荐使用Hibernate的Criteria:Criteriacriteria=session.creat

java - 如何使Java中的for循环增加1以外的增量

如果你有这样的for循环:for(j=0;j它工作正常。但是当你有这样的for循环时:for(j=0;j它不起作用。有人可以向我解释一下吗? 最佳答案 那是因为j+3不会改变j的值。您需要将其替换为j=j+3或j+=3以便j的值增加3:for(j=0;j 关于java-如何使Java中的for循环增加1以外的增量,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/4581704/

java - 如何使Java中的for循环增加1以外的增量

如果你有这样的for循环:for(j=0;j它工作正常。但是当你有这样的for循环时:for(j=0;j它不起作用。有人可以向我解释一下吗? 最佳答案 那是因为j+3不会改变j的值。您需要将其替换为j=j+3或j+=3以便j的值增加3:for(j=0;j 关于java-如何使Java中的for循环增加1以外的增量,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/4581704/

html - CSS:如何使用 calc(100% - 20px) 来填充除固定宽度元素以外的所有区域?

为复杂的标题道歉。这是我的fiddle:http://jsfiddle.net/PTSkR/152/如果将结果Pane向外拖动得更宽,您可以看到蓝色区域向上跳跃。他们应该总是在那里,填充侧边栏(宽度275px)没有的任何区域。我试着用这个:width:calc(100%-275px);但它似乎并没有起到作用。知道如何使它按预期工作吗?HTML:CSS:#page-content{padding:0px;margin-top:0px;height:100%!important;}#shell-row{height:100%;}#sidebar{font-family:"SegoeUI",

go - 如何启用 Python 以外的任何语言?

我最近发现了liclipse,并对它的概念(liteeclipse)感到非常兴奋,尤其是当新安装的Liclipse能够在5秒内启动时。但似乎我找不到如何将它用于网站上列出的任何语言,因为它仅带有PyDev透视图和其他几个与Python相关的东西(例如PyDev),但由于我不是Python开发人员并且正在寻找nim和Go支持我开始研究他们的文档,但没有成功。所以我的问题是我是否应该为我想要的语言安装插件(例如在标准Eclipse中),但这很奇怪,因为Liclipse说它支持这些开箱即用的语言。我从他们的网站下载了最新版本的Liclipse并在Win32p;latform上,如果它有任何变

ruby - 从字符串中删除除字符以外的所有内容?

这个问题不太可能帮助任何future的访问者;它只与一个小的地理区域、一个特定的时间点或一个非常狭窄的情况有关,这些情况并不普遍适用于互联网的全局受众。为了帮助使这个问题更广泛地适用,visitthehelpcenter.关闭10年前。我目前从ruby​​开始,在我的类(class)作业中要求它操作字符串,这引发了一个问题。给定一个字符串链接:I'mthejanitor,that'swhatIam!任务是从字符串中删除除字符以外的所有内容,以便结果为IamthejanitorthatswhatIam实现这一目标的一种方法是"I'mthejanitor,that'swhatIam!".g